Tested on the PBE but was deemed too awkward an interaction. Wasn't blatantly OP or UP, but moreso hard to tell if you would get the kill and keep going, or not kill and stop, which could really screw some players over. Think about it. You want to ult say mid lane, you ult, think it WON'T kill, but when it does, you keep going and are now past turrets.
Or, you won't think it will kill, and the enemy you were targeting was near a wall. Think you're safe, nope, you get the kill but are now also stunned against a wall. The lack of knowledge of a kill happening or not would discourage many Sions from using ult out of this worry.
